Transaction 6462667f201412e05f82e77e89702cbd60a0250d114cdb3a75b2bde1beb367f6
1 Input
1 Output
-
6462667f201412e05f82e77e89702cbd60a0250d114cdb3a75b2bde1beb367f6:0
- value
- 1311066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edfe072b744e6076d36afa8cbdf1aced33f38ea9 OP_EQUAL
- address
- 3PPQPBZYaZpYkV6Z7Nnrij2hvrAB2cS9fv